  • Today, we'll show you how to do a water change on your nano tank - in under 10 minutes! It's been six weeks since Balazs has set up his kitchen nano aquarium for his wife, Dory. This is the perfect time to do the first large maintenance! He will also talk about the Reverse Osmosis unit (water purification and soft water production) and will show you two maintenance routines: a quick one and a longer/larger one. Having a good water change system has enabled him to do the water changes still every 2-3 days, and he plans to keep this routine for a more extended period - to keep the little planted nano tank algae free and healthy.     AQUARIUM SPECS
    AQUARIUM
    ADA Cube Garden 45-P, 45 x 27 x 30 cm (WDH) or 17.7 x 10.6 x 11.8 in (WDH), 37 liter (11.9 gal) Opti-White tank, 5 mm (0.19 in) glass thickness, JBL AquaPad 60x30 cm
    bit.ly/2DLPwyD
    AQUARIUM LIGHTING
    Twinstar Light II 45EC - 45 cm LED light
    AQUARIUM FILTRATION
    Oase BioMaster Thermo 250 external filter
    FILTER ACCESSORIES
    Oase Pre-filter Sponge set for BioMaster filters 60ppi (4 pcs), Glass in- and outflows - 12/16 mm size each, Seachem Matrix 4 liters, Seachem Purigen 100 ml, 2x Eheim Reducer 16/22 to 12/16 mm, 3m Transparent Filter Hose, Eheim 12/16 tap
    CO2
    Pressurized CO2 system with 2 kg. CO2 bottle, Oxyturbo CO2 Pressure Regulator, Green Aqua Solenoid valve, 2 meters CO2 Pressure Resistant Tube, Green Aqua Nano Drop Checker with reagent, ADA DOOA CO2 Mini Counter, Green Aqua Bubble Counter Fluid, ADA DOOA CO2 Mini Diffuser 15d, ADA CO2 U-glass - Joint Glass
    bit.ly/37ZzLBY
    AQUARIUM DECORATION
    5 kg Petrified wood stone, ADA Colorado Sand - 2 kg
    SUBSTRATE
    ADA Aqua Soil Amazonia - 3 liter, ADA Aqua Soil Amazonia Powder - 3 liter, ADA Power Sand Advance S (2l)
    AQUATIC PLANTS
    2x Bucephalandra spec. 'Mini Needle Leaf', 1x Eleocharis Acicularis, 5x Eleocharis parvula mini 'pusilla', 1x Micranthemum spec 'Monte Carlo' PAD, 1x Bucephalandra sp. 'Red', 2x Cryptocoryne parva, 2x Eleocharis acicularis mini, 3x Lilaeopsis mauritiana, 2x Marsilea crenata, 3x Micranthemum sp. 'Monte Carlo', 1x Riccardia chamedryfolia (graeffei)
    PLANT FERTILIZING
    ADA Brighty K, Green Brighty Mineral, Clear Water, Green Brighty Iron
    ACCESSORIES
    Seachem Flourish Glue, Impa Ancora - grey glue for rocks, ADA VUPPA-II, ADA NA Thermometer J / White type - 5mm, ADA Pro Scissors Wave type - 200 mm, ADWA EC & TDS Portable Digital Tester (AD31), ADA Pro Razor Mini 26 cm algae scraper for Nano tanks
    AQUARIUM FISH, SHRIMP, SNAILS
    5x Vittina waigiensis, 10x Celestichtys margaritatus, 15x Caridina Canonensis, 10x Clithon corona , 10x Neocaridina heteropoda var. 'Orange'
    REVERSE OSMOSIS AND WATER CHANGE SYSTEM
    50 liter (13 gal.) plastic barrel, Eheim CompactOn 2100 water pump, 3x Eheim 12/16 tap, 20 meters of Green Aqua Transparent Filter Hose 12/16 mm, Seachem HydroTote - plastic collapsible jug - 20 liters, 1/4 water direction valve, Green Aqua RO unit - 190 l/day (50 GPD)
    SETUP DATE: 18 November 2019
